标题 |
阅读 |
评论 |
转发 |
发布日期 |
了解你的排序选择 |
344 |
0 |
0 |
2009-09-19 |
|
确保目标区间足够大 |
276 |
0 |
0 |
2009-09-19 |
|
需要一个一个字符输入时考虑使用istreambuf_iterator |
369 |
0 |
0 |
2009-09-19 |
|
了解如何通过reverse_iterator的base得到iterator |
823 |
0 |
0 |
2009-09-19 |
|
用distance和advance把const_iterator转化成iterator |
669 |
0 |
0 |
2009-09-19 |
|
尽量用iterator代替const_iterator,reverse_iterator和const |
921 |
0 |
0 |
2009-09-19 |
|
考虑用已序vector代替关联容器 |
461 |
0 |
0 |
2009-09-19 |
|
永远让比较函数对相同元素返回false |
678 |
0 |
0 |
2009-09-19 |
|
避免使用vector |
1214 |
0 |
0 |
2009-09-19 |
|
使用"swap诡计"来修去多余的空位 |
360 |
0 |
0 |
2009-09-19 |
|
如何将vector和string的数据传给传统的API函数 |
385 |
0 |
0 |
2009-09-19 |
|
尽量使用vector和string来代替动态分配的数组 |
627 |
0 |
0 |
2009-09-19 |
|
尽量使用区间成员函数代替它们的单元素兄弟 |
512 |
0 |
0 |
2009-09-19 |
|
用empty()来代替检查size()是否为0 |
413 |
0 |
0 |
2009-09-19 |
|
使容器里对象的拷贝操作轻量而正确 |
395 |
0 |
0 |
2009-09-19 |
|
当心与容器无关(container-independent)的代码这个错觉 |
559 |
0 |
0 |
2009-09-19 |
|
仔细选择你的容器 |
517 |
0 |
0 |
2009-09-19 |
|
C++ Strings(字符串) |
670 |
0 |
0 |
2009-09-17 |
|
C++ I/O |
435 |
0 |
0 |
2009-09-17 |
|
其他标准c函数 |
496 |
0 |
0 |
2009-09-17 |
|